Description of problem:
Connect to VPN using openconnect
SELinux is preventing openconnect from 'map' accesses on the file /usr/share/pki/ca-trust-source/ca-bundle.trust.p11-kit.

*****  Plugin catchall (100. confidence) suggests   **************************

If you believe that openconnect should be allowed map access on the ca-bundle.trust.p11-kit file by default.
Then you should report this as a bug.
You can generate a local policy module to allow this access.
Do
allow this access for now by executing:
# ausearch -c 'openconnect' --raw | audit2allow -M my-openconnect
# semodule -X 300 -i my-openconnect.pp
